Requested Action
MOTION TO APPROVE final ranking of the qualified firms for Request for Proposals (RFP) No. R1171027P1, Engineering and Design Services Southport Phase IX Container Yard; the ranked firms are: 1 – BEA Architects, Inc.; 2 – Craven Thompson & Associates, Inc.; 3 – DeRose Design Consultants, Inc.; 4 – HDR Engineering, Inc.; and 5 – Calvin, Giordano & Associates, Inc., and authorize staff to proceed with negotiations contingent upon no protest being filed.

(Per the Tuesday Morning Memorandum, please note that additional material (memo from County Administration) indicates the affected project coordinates with ICTF. It should indicate that the project coordinates with the relocation of the Foreign Trade Zone.)
 
ACTION:  (T-3:58 PM)  Approved.  (Refer to minutes for full discussion.)  (See Yellow-Sheeted Additional Material, dated April 22, 2014, submitted at the request of Finance and Administrative Services Department.)

VOTE:  5-3.  Commissioners Gunzburger, Kiar and Ritter voted no.  Commissioner Jacobs was not present.

Summary Explanation/ Background
THE PURCHASING DIVISION AND THE EVALUATION COMMITTEE RECOMMEND APPROVAL OF THE ABOVE MOTION.

On November 5, 2013 (Item No. 37), the Board approved the Request for Proposals (RFP) No. R1171027P1, Engineering and Design Services Southport Phase IX Container Yard. Five firms submitted proposals in response to the RFP.

The purpose of the solicitation is to engage the services of a qualified firm to provide Professional Engineering Services for the purpose of design, permitting and construction contract administration associated with the development of a new container yard. This container yard is integral to the expansion of Port Everglades’ Southport Turning Notch, which is currently in development.

On March 27, 2014 an Initial Evaluation Meeting was held. The Evaluation Committee determined that all 5 of the firms were both responsive and responsible to the requirements of the RFP.

On April 14, 2014, a Final Evaluation Meeting was held. After presentations, evaluation and scoring, the Evaluation Committee named BEA Architects, Inc. as the first-ranked firm (Exhibit 1).

The Evaluation Committee's proposed recommendation of ranking was posted on the Purchasing Division website from April 15, 2014 through April 17, 2014, which provided an opportunity for any proposer or interested party to present any new or additional information regarding the responsibility of the proposers. There was no additional information submitted within this timeframe.

The Evaluation Committee's final recommendation of ranking was posted on the Purchasing Division website from April 18, 2014 through April 24, 2014 which provides an opportunity for any aggrieved proposer to file a formal protest.
